- The site consists of up to approximately 15.05 kilometres (km) of 38 kilovolts (kV) underground cable (UGC) and all associated site and development works at various locations in County Kildare with a total site area of c. 16.13ha. , Cullaghreeva Conf N/aa 10-year approval for development at this site consisting of up to approximately 15.05 kilometres (km) of 38 kilovolts (kV) underground cable (UGC) and all associated site and development works at various locations in County Kildare with a total site area of c. 16.13ha. The proposed development crosses the townlands of Cullaghreeva, Confey, Newtown, Leixlip, Kellystown, Sion, Ravensdale, Blakestown, Collinstown, Greenfield, Dowdstown and Railpark. The proposed development consists of the following elements: Installation of 3no. new 38 kV underground cable routes, or cable route sections, and all associated site and development works within the administrative area of Kildare County Council (KCC) as outlined below and illustrated on the maps herein: The proposed Coolmine cable route section in KCC (shown in purple) is approximately 1 km in length crossing the townlands of Cullaghreeva and Confey from east to west. The proposed Leixlip cable route section in KCC (shown in blue) is approximately 11.51 km in length crossing the townlands of Newtown, Confey, Leixlip, Kellystown, Sion, Ravensdale, Blakestown and Collinstown from east to west. There are two Protected Structures located within the application area of the Leixlip cable route, Deey Bridge and Lock (RPS B06-14) and Sandford Bridge (RPS B06-16). The proposed Moneycooley cable route is wholly within KCC (shown in orange) and is approximately 2.54 km in length crossing the townlands of Greenfield, Dowdstown and Railpark from south to north. The primary purpose of the proposed underground cables is to provide electrical power to the Dart+ West Railway project as granted under the DART+ West Railway Order (ACP Ref. 314232). The proposed underground cable routes will incorporate the following elements: - Communication links and fibre optic cables between all substations in the same trench as the UGC; Joint bays and communication chambers along the UGC alignment; Temporary construction laydown and work areas with ancillary staff facilities and parking, temporary access tracks, passing bays and water and utility crossings; - All associated and ancillary above and below ground site development works, including works comprising or relating to permanent and temporary construction and roadworks and excavation (including HDD) and vegetation clearance. An Environmental Impact Assessment Report (EIAR) and a Natura Impact Statement (NIS) will be submitted to the Planning Authority with the Application

- Co. Kildare , , Refer to Particulars attached Conditionalworks to uprate the existing Rinawade – Dunfirth Tee – Kinnegad 110kV overhead line (OHL). Within County Kildare, the proposed development will take place within the following townlands: Confey, Parsonstown, Barnhall, Easton, Rinawade Upper, Rinawade Lower, Castletown, Oldcarton, Nicholastown, Killickaweeny, Cappagh, Newtown, Ballynakill, Ballyvoneen, Dysart, Dunfierth, Coolree, Kilmurry, Thomastown, Kilshanchoe, Clonagh, Cadamstown, Tanderagee, Calfstown, Ballinderry, Balrinnet, Kilglass, Nurney, Williamstown, Ballindoolin, Carrick, Grange East, Rahin. The Rinawade - Dunfirth Tee - Kinnegad 110 kV OHL circuit runs through County Meath, County Kildare and County Offaly. It is 54 km in length and travels from Kinnegad 110 kV substation in Killaskillen (County Meath) and traverses southeast where a short loop into Dunfirth 110 kV substation in Dunfirth (County Kildare) exists. The line then continues southeast where it terminates at Rinawade 110kV substation in Rinawade Lower (County Kildare). The OHL has a total of 249no. supporting structures. Within the functional area of Kildare County Council, there is 30.66 km of the existing OHL circuit, with 140 no. structures. Within the functional area of Meath County Council there is 23.16 km, with 107 no. structures, and within the functional area of Offaly County Council there is 0.42 km, with 2 no. structures. Separate planning applications will be lodged with Meath County Council and Offaly County Council. The proposed development within Co. Kildare will comprise: the replacement (“restringing”) of the existing OHL circuit conductor wires with a new higher capacity conductor between structure numbers 93 - 153, 224 - 226, and 240 - 247; the strengthening of tower foundations at 9no. locations; the strengthening of towers (i.e., member replacement) at 14no. locations; the painting of towers at 15no. locations; shear block remedial works of towers at 1no. location; the replacement of polesets at 43no. locations, with similar structures. There will be no change in height at 6no. poleset replacements. There will be height increases between 0.1m and 2.0m at 33no. poleset replacements. Poleset numbers 67, 72 and 132 will increase in height no greater than 3.0m, and poleset number 151 will increase in height no greater than 4.0m; the replumbing of polesets at 14no. locations; the replacement of insulating and ancillary hardware at all structures where conductor wires will be replaced; the replacement of stay wire/a

- Site to North of Louisa Park , Station Road , Leixlip RefusedFor amendment to previously permitted development Reg. Ref 20/108 (ABP-309929-21), to remove the basement level, create a new podium level and incorporate a new lower ground floor and penthouse level to provide 10 no. additional apartments. The principal amendments to the permitted development comprise: Omission of basement level and provision of a new podium level, incorporating landscaped open space, resulting in the creation of lower ground floor level access via a ramp at the same location as the permitted basement ramp; Provision of 10 no. additional apartments (2 no. one-bed and 8 no. two-bed units) as a result of the new lower ground floor level and the provision of a part penthouse level to permitted Blocks A and B; Consequential increase in the height of permitted Blocks A and B from 5 no. storeys over basement to 6 no. storeys, part 7 no. storey (presenting as 5 no. part 6 no. storeys over podium level) and all associated elevational amendments; Reduction in the total quantum of car parking from 50 no. spaces permitted to 35 no. spaces now proposed at lower ground level and the associated increase in bicycle parking from 126 no. spaces permitted to 151 no. spaces now proposed at lower ground and podium level; and All associated and ancillary landscape, services infrastructure, site and development works associated with the proposed amendments. The proposed amendments will result in the total number of residential units increasing from 49 no. previously permitted to 59 no. now proposed, comprising of 14 no. one-bed, 41 no. two-bed and 4 no. three-bed units. The footprint of Blocks A and B and the layouts of the permitted apartments and childcare facility are unchanged from the permitted development Reg. Ref. 20/108 (ABP-309929-21)
